Output 87885fe457aeaa5c441612fff26eec33cd49413de202f543cf23aef3a269c7c6:10

value
148259
script pubkey
OP_0 OP_PUSHBYTES_20 befde1703d47dbcedcf6ff96f9850762bb57c0bc
address
bc1qhm77zupaglduah8kl7t0npg8v2a40s9unjuch2
transaction
87885fe457aeaa5c441612fff26eec33cd49413de202f543cf23aef3a269c7c6
confirmations
7142
spent
true